What Makes a Tensile Structure Different From Traditional Roofing
A tensile structure isn’t just fabric over poles. It’s a calculated architectural system where fabric tension, wind load, and support geometry are all engineered together. Here’s how the process typically works:
Step 1: Site Assessment
Engineers evaluate the area — parking lot dimensions, entrance width, or roof span — along with local wind speed and rainfall data specific to Amravati.
Step 2: Structural Design
A custom framework is designed using steel cables and membrane fabric rated for UV resistance and tensile strength, often exceeding 15-20 years of durability.
Step 3: Fabrication and Installation
Components are fabricated off-site for precision, then assembled on location, reducing construction time significantly compared to brick-and-mortar builds.
Step 4: Tensioning and Finishing
The fabric is stretched to its calculated tension level, which is what gives these structures their signature curved, wave-like appearance while ensuring stability during storms.

Roof Structures for Commercial and Industrial Spaces
Beyond parking and entrances, a tensile roof structure in Amravati serves warehouses, sports complexes, marketplaces, and food courts that need large, column-free covered spaces. Industrial buyers particularly value tensile roofing because:
- Installation is faster than RCC roofing, often cutting project timelines by 30-40%
- The translucent nature of certain fabrics allows natural daylight through, reducing electricity costs during daytime operations
- Structures can be designed modularly, allowing future expansion without demolishing existing work

Common Questions Property Owners Ask
Is tensile fabric strong enough for heavy monsoon rainfall?
Yes. Quality tensile membranes are engineered with steep enough slopes and drainage points to prevent water pooling, even during heavy monsoon spells typical in Vidarbha’s climate.
How long does installation usually take?
Most parking and entrance structures are completed within 2-4 weeks after design approval, depending on scale, since fabrication happens off-site.
Do tensile structures require frequent maintenance?
Not really. Occasional cleaning and periodic tension checks are usually enough; there’s no repainting or plastering involved like conventional structures.
